spring的事务有几种方式,谈谈spring事务的隔离级别和传播行为
2017-11-04 12:51
821 查看
隔离级别:
1.default
使用数据库的默认隔离级别
2..READ_UNCOMMITTED
读未提交,会出现脏读,不可重复读和幻读
3,.READ_COMMITTED
会出现重复读和幻读
4.REPEATABLE_READ
会出现幻读
5.SERIALIZABLE
串行读,最安全,但是代价最大,性能差
事务的传播行为:
---REQUIRED : 存在事务就融入该事务,不存在就创建。
---SUPPORTS 存在事务就融入事务,不存在就不创建。
---MANDATORY 存在事务则融入事务,不存在则抛异常。
---NOT_SUPPORTED 存在事务则挂起,一直进行非事务操作。
---NEVER 一直执行非事务操作,如果当前存在事务,则抛异常
---NESTED 嵌入式事务
1.default
使用数据库的默认隔离级别
2..READ_UNCOMMITTED
读未提交,会出现脏读,不可重复读和幻读
3,.READ_COMMITTED
会出现重复读和幻读
4.REPEATABLE_READ
会出现幻读
5.SERIALIZABLE
串行读,最安全,但是代价最大,性能差
事务的传播行为:
---REQUIRED : 存在事务就融入该事务,不存在就创建。
---SUPPORTS 存在事务就融入事务,不存在就不创建。
---MANDATORY 存在事务则融入事务,不存在则抛异常。
---NOT_SUPPORTED 存在事务则挂起,一直进行非事务操作。
---NEVER 一直执行非事务操作,如果当前存在事务,则抛异常
---NESTED 嵌入式事务
相关文章推荐
- Spring的事物有几种方式?谈谈spring事物的隔离级别和传播行为?
- spring整合hibernate事务管理的四种方式,以及事务的传播行为和隔离级别介绍
- spring整合hibernate事务管理的四种方式,以及事务的传播行为和隔离级别介绍
- 浅析Spring事务传播行为和隔离级别
- spring入门初体验(4)----事务的传播行为和隔离级别
- spring事务的传播行为与隔离级别
- spring事务的传播行为与隔离级别
- 理解 spring 事务传播行为与数据隔离级别
- Spring_使用spring的注解式事务管理_事务的传播行为和隔离级别
- spring事务的传播行为和隔离级别
- spring事务的五种隔离级别和七种传播行为
- Spring事务的传播行为和隔离级别
- Spring事务传播行为和隔离级别
- 事务有哪些特性?spring的事务管理有几种方式实现,如何实现?spring 中常用的两种事务配置方式以及事务的传播性、隔离级别
- Spring事务的传播行为和隔离级别
- 浅析Spring事务传播行为和隔离级别
- 简述spring 的事务传播行为和 隔离级别
- 简述spring 的事务传播行为和 隔离级别
- spring事务(Transaction)的七种事务传播行为及五种隔离级别
- spring事务的隔离级别和传播行为